Bizarro at its purest. I enjoyed this short read, partially because asses never cease to be funny, and partially because there are more serious themes at work if you care to look for them. Sometimes it gets so bizarre that it's hard to follow what is even going on, and I think it has more to do with unclear writing than intentional ambiguity. More hit than miss though, and well worth reading if you enjoy butts and/or asses.
